Where and in what form is prokaryotic dna found? where is eukaryotic dna found?

Eukaryotic DNA is found in the nucleus. Prokaryotic DNA is ring/circular-shaped (called a nucleoid) floats around inside its cytoplasm. Cytoplasm is the gel-like fluid inside both pr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ells that helps make up the cell structure. I hope this helps!
